Environmental protection agencies across the globe warn that indoor air can be many times more polluted than the air outside, this is hard to believe because most of are assured of the fact that being indoors means we are cocooned from the dust and air pollution outside our homes, but the EPA in the US ranks indoor air contamination as one of the top five environmental risks to public health. The reason is simply because homes and workplaces are constantly bombarded by airborne pollutants from outside as well as by house dust, pollen, tobacco smoke, chemicals from household cleaners and gases produced by synthetic building materials.
